Ingredients for Lamb Leg Steak Recipes

  • 1 lamb leg steak (approx. 1.5-2 lbs)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 tablespoon rosemary, fresh
  • 1 tablespoon thyme, fresh
  • 1 lemon, sliced

Choosing high-quality lamb leg steak is crucial for achieving the best results. The olive oil adds richness and flavor. Fresh herbs elevate the savory notes, and the lemon provides a vibrant touch.

Substitutions: For a different flavor profile, replace rosemary and thyme with oregano or marjoram. Substitute butter for olive oil for a richer flavor.

Step-by-Step Preparation of Lamb Leg Steak Recipes

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Pat the lamb leg steak dry with paper towels.
  2. In a small bowl, combine olive oil, sal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, rosemary, and thyme.
  3. Rub the mixture all over the lamb leg steak, ensuring even coating.
  4. Place lemon slices inside the lamb leg steak.
  5. Place the lamb leg steak in a roasting pan.
  6. Roast for 30-40 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 135°F (57°C) for medium-rare, 145°F (63°C) for medium, or 160°F (71°C) for well-done. Use a meat thermometer for precise results.

Tips & Troubleshooting, Lamb Leg Steak Recipes

If the lamb leg steak is too dry, add a tablespoon of broth or wine to the pan during the last 15 minutes of cooking. If the steak is not cooking evenly, ensure the pan is placed in the center of the oven.

FAQ Corner

What are the best herbs and spices for seasoning lamb leg steaks?

Rosemary, thyme, garlic powder, and onion powder are excellent choices. For a bolder flavor, consider adding paprika, cumin, or coriander. Experiment with different combinations to find your perfect blend.

How long should I marinate the lamb leg steaks?

Marinating times vary depending on the desired flavor and the cut of lamb. A minimum of 30 minutes is recommended, but you can marinate for up to 24 hours for a deeper flavor infusion. A longer marinade can tenderize the meat even further.

What are some common mistakes to avoid when cooking lamb leg steaks?

Overcrowding the pan, using high heat initially, and not allowing the meat to rest before slicing are common mistakes. Ensuring proper cooking temperature and resting the meat will result in juicier and more flavorful steaks.

What side dishes pair well with lamb leg steaks?

Roasted vegetables, mashed potatoes, creamy polenta, and a simple green salad are all excellent choices. Consider the flavors of your chosen recipe and select side dishes that complement the lamb’s richness and aroma.
